P.C. :- Not on board. Taken on board, during the hearing of Civil Application No.1158 of 2015. 2.

The civil application is taken out for setting aside the order passed by the Registrar (Judl) and to delete the name of the Respondent No.1. After the respondent no.1 expired, since no steps were taken,

Registrar (Judl.) passed an order that the civil application for condonation of delay stood abated as against the respondent no.1. It is stated by the applicant that the Respondent No.2, who is only heir of the Respondent No.1, is already on record. Appearance is filed for the Respondent No.2. Considering the facts and circumstances narrated in the application, civil application is allowed in terms of prayer clauses (a) and (b). Amendment to be carried out forthwith.

P.C. :- Application is taken out for condonation of delay of 86 days. Perused the application. Sufficient cause is made out. No reply is filed. Application is allowed in terms of prayer clause (a). As regards the prayer clause (b), it is open to the applicant to take out separate

application.

Place the appeal on board as per the C.M.I.S. date. In the meanwhile, partition proceedings to go on, if the stage for handing over possession is reached earlier, liberty to the parties to apply for an earlier date. (N.M. Jamdar, J.)
